
Electrical Engineering QA Lead Remote Contract
Overview
Operate as a remote, hourly contract leader for electrical engineering AI training initiatives. Review AI-generated explanations, circuit analyses, and design guidance for accuracy and clarity, delivering precise, written feedback that developers can act on. Support llm evaluation by checking engineering reasoning, unit consistency, and safety considerations, and by maintaining up-to-date style guides and rubrics. Coordinate with remote trainers and QAs to ensure consistent application of guidelines as projects evolve.
What You'll Do10
- 1Conduct regular quality checks on electrical engineering items and provide ongoing feedback to contributors via direct messages.
- 2Perform technical reviews of AI-generated explanations, circuit analyses, calculations, and design recommendations for accuracy and clarity.
- 3Keep trainers and QAs informed on Discord about new item guidelines, project updates, and quality expectations.
- 4Answer questions about engineering assumptions, units, formulas, circuits, safety standards, and rubric interpretation.
- 5Directly reach out to inactive contributors, encourage activation, and track follow-ups.
- 6Create and maintain project documentation, including style guides, trackers, FAQs, quality notes, and onboarding materials.
- 7Lead onboarding and training calls to explain project expectations and the review rubric.
- 8Ensure consistent application of engineering standards as project requirements evolve.
- 9Flag unsafe or misleading engineering recommendations, particularly around high voltage, power systems, or safety hazards.
- 10Identify recurring quality gaps and propose scalable QA workflow improvements.
Requirements10
- 1Bachelor’s or Master’s degree in Electrical Engineering, Electronics Engineering, Computer Engineering, Power Engineering, Telecommunications Engineering, or a related field.
- 2Strong English proficiency to follow guidelines, communicate with teams, and provide clear technical feedback.
- 33+ years of professional experience in electrical engineering, electronics, power systems, embedded systems, signal processing, circuit design, controls, telecommunications, or related workflows.
- 4Solid grounding in circuit analysis, analog/digital electronics, electromagnetics, signals and systems, power systems, control systems, semiconductor devices, communication systems, instrumentation, and electrical safety.
- 5Ability to evaluate engineering content against detailed rubrics and identify issues such as incorrect assumptions, flawed calculations, missing units, unsafe recommendations, invalid circuit logic, or incomplete explanations.
- 6Familiarity with common EE tools or workflows such as SPICE/LTspice, MATLAB, Simulink, Python, Verilog/VHDL, PCB design tools, oscilloscopes, circuit simulation, embedded workflows, or power-system analysis tools.
- 7Experience leading or supporting remote teams of trainers, annotators, reviewers, engineers, or QAs.
- 8Comfort working in fast-moving remote environments using Discord, Google Sheets, Google Docs, trackers, dashboards, and project management systems.
- 9Highly detail-oriented with the ability to maintain style guides, FAQs, trackers, onboarding materials, calibration tasks, and other quality documentation.
- 10Experience with AI training, data annotation, large language models, prompt/response evaluation, or rubric-based LLM evaluation is a strong plus.
